Answer:

3x - y = 12 and x + 2y = - 10

Explanation:

The first straight line passes through the points (2,-6) and (4,0).

Therefore, the equation of the straight line from two point form


(y - 0)/(0 - (- 6)) = (x - 4)/(4 - 2)

⇒ y = 3(x - 4) = 3x - 12

3x - y = 12 .......... (1)

Again, the second straight line passes through the points (2,-6) and (0,-5).

Therefore, the equation of this straight line will be


(y - (- 5))/(- 5 - (- 6)) = (x - 0)/(0 - 2)

⇒ - 2(y + 5) = x

x + 2y = - 10 ......... (1)

Therefore, (1) and (2) are the system of equations. (Answer)
